#b6d5f0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b6d5f0 is composed of 71.4% red, 83.5% green and 94.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.2% cyan, 11.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.9 degrees, a saturation of 65.9% and a lightness of 82.7%. #b6d5f0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#6dabe1. Closest websafe color is: #ccccff.

Shades and Tints of #b6d5f0
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020508 is the darkest color, while #f7faf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b6d5f0
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d1d3d5 is the less saturated color, while #a8d6fe is the most saturated one.
